Home
last modified time | relevance | path

Searched refs:rq_list (Results 1 – 13 of 13) sorted by relevance

/linux-4.4.14/block/
Dblk-mq.c463 LIST_HEAD(rq_list); in blk_mq_requeue_work()
468 list_splice_init(&q->requeue_list, &rq_list); in blk_mq_requeue_work()
471 list_for_each_entry_safe(rq, next, &rq_list, queuelist) { in blk_mq_requeue_work()
480 while (!list_empty(&rq_list)) { in blk_mq_requeue_work()
481 rq = list_entry(rq_list.next, struct request, queuelist); in blk_mq_requeue_work()
530 LIST_HEAD(rq_list); in blk_mq_abort_requeue_list()
533 list_splice_init(&q->requeue_list, &rq_list); in blk_mq_abort_requeue_list()
536 while (!list_empty(&rq_list)) { in blk_mq_abort_requeue_list()
539 rq = list_first_entry(&rq_list, struct request, queuelist); in blk_mq_abort_requeue_list()
656 list_for_each_entry_reverse(rq, &ctx->rq_list, queuelist) { in blk_mq_attempt_merge()
[all …]
Dblk-mq.h9 struct list_head rq_list; member
Dblk-mq-sysfs.c171 ret = sysfs_list_show(page, &ctx->rq_list, "CTX pending"); in blk_mq_sysfs_rq_list_show()
/linux-4.4.14/net/sunrpc/
Dxprt.c811 list_for_each_entry(entry, &xprt->recv, rq_list) in xprt_lookup_rqst()
860 list_del_init(&req->rq_list); in xprt_complete_rqst()
950 if (list_empty(&req->rq_list) && rpc_reply_expected(task)) { in xprt_transmit()
959 list_add_tail(&req->rq_list, &xprt->recv); in xprt_transmit()
1065 req = list_entry(xprt->free.next, struct rpc_rqst, rq_list); in xprt_alloc_slot()
1066 list_del(&req->rq_list); in xprt_alloc_slot()
1113 list_add(&req->rq_list, &xprt->free); in xprt_free_slot()
1123 req = list_first_entry(&xprt->free, struct rpc_rqst, rq_list); in xprt_free_all_slots()
1124 list_del(&req->rq_list); in xprt_free_all_slots()
1147 list_add(&req->rq_list, &xprt->free); in xprt_alloc()
[all …]
Dbackchannel_rqst.c100 INIT_LIST_HEAD(&req->rq_list); in xprt_alloc_bc_req()
/linux-4.4.14/drivers/staging/lustre/lustre/ptlrpc/
Dclient.c448 req = list_entry(l, struct ptlrpc_request, rq_list); in ptlrpc_free_rq_pool()
449 list_del(&req->rq_list); in ptlrpc_free_rq_pool()
495 list_add_tail(&req->rq_list, &pool->prp_req_list); in ptlrpc_add_rqs_to_pool()
562 rq_list); in ptlrpc_prep_req_from_pool()
563 list_del_init(&request->rq_list); in ptlrpc_prep_req_from_pool()
586 LASSERT(list_empty(&request->rq_list)); in __ptlrpc_free_req_to_pool()
588 list_add_tail(&request->rq_list, &pool->prp_req_list); in __ptlrpc_free_req_to_pool()
638 INIT_LIST_HEAD(&request->rq_list); in __ptlrpc_request_bufs_pack()
1385 LASSERT(list_empty(&req->rq_list)); in ptlrpc_send_new_req()
1386 list_add_tail(&req->rq_list, &imp->imp_delayed_list); in ptlrpc_send_new_req()
[all …]
Drecover.c196 rq_list) { in ptlrpc_resend()
220 req = list_entry(tmp, struct ptlrpc_request, rq_list); in ptlrpc_wake_delayed()
Dservice.c747 list_add(&req->rq_list, &rqbd->rqbd_reqs); in ptlrpc_server_drop_request()
771 rq_list); in ptlrpc_server_drop_request()
786 rq_list); in ptlrpc_server_drop_request()
787 list_del(&req->rq_list); in ptlrpc_server_drop_request()
805 list_del(&req->rq_list); in ptlrpc_server_drop_request()
1460 struct ptlrpc_request, rq_list); in ptlrpc_server_handle_req_in()
1461 list_del_init(&req->rq_list); in ptlrpc_server_handle_req_in()
2669 struct ptlrpc_request, rq_list); in ptlrpc_service_purge_all()
2671 list_del(&req->rq_list); in ptlrpc_service_purge_all()
Dimport.c253 req = list_entry(tmp, struct ptlrpc_request, rq_list); in ptlrpc_inflight_timeout()
344 rq_list); in ptlrpc_invalidate_import()
352 rq_list); in ptlrpc_invalidate_import()
Devents.c368 list_add_tail(&req->rq_list, &svcpt->scp_req_incoming); in request_in_callback()
/linux-4.4.14/net/sunrpc/xprtrdma/
Dbackchannel.c145 INIT_LIST_HEAD(&rqst->rq_list); in xprt_rdma_bc_setup()
/linux-4.4.14/include/linux/sunrpc/
Dxprt.h83 struct list_head rq_list; member
/linux-4.4.14/drivers/staging/lustre/lustre/include/
Dlustre_net.h1261 struct list_head rq_list; member